Music plays a pivotal role in the retail customer experience as well as retailer's success.

As Ola Sars, CEO of Soundtrack Technologies, shares with Judy Mottl, editor of Retail Customer Experience, in this episode of the CX Innovators podcast, music has become a CX strategy that can drive customer loyalty as well as revenue.

Sars was a co-founder and COO of Beats Music, a subscription streaming service acquired by Apple in 2014 in a $3 billion dollar deal and which eventually transformed into Apple Music.

The Stockholm-based serial music tech entrepreneur is a 2024 Billboard International Power Player. Initially developed in a joint effort with Spotify, Soundtrack serves over 80,000 businesses across 74 countries with a music catalog of more than 100 million tracks available for commercial use.
